- Enslaved Person's Name: Garshom
Sex: Male
Age: "about 22 years of age" when he ran away Date of Birth: 1758 (calculated)
Status: Slave for life -- Runaway in 1779. Description: "Negro
man"
Slave Notes: At some point in his life, Garshom was held by
Patterson Bell, as well as a Mr. Parks, both in Chester County. He was
sold or transferred to John McDonald, from whom he ran
away in June 1779. The text of the runaway ad is below.
Two Hundred Dollars Reward.
RUN away the 26th of June last, from the subscriber, living on Robinson Run, within 15 miles of Fort Pitt, a Negroe man, named GARSHOM, about 22 years of age, about 3 feet 8 inches high, the white of his eyes remarkably yellow, he makes a dent or hollow in one of his cheeks when he laughes; had on, when he went away, a lincey hunting shirt, tow body shirt, a felt hat with a pewter button; he lived some time with Mr. Patterson Bell, and one Mr. Parks, in Chester county, and with Mr. Jonathan Meredith, in Philadelphia; he understands something of tanning and currying, and has drove a team. Whoever takes up said Negroe, and delivers him to the subscriber, or to Mr. Edward Justice, in Caecil county, Maryland, or to Mr. John Bedin, in Prince George county, Maryland, or secures him so that the subscriber may get him again, shall have the above reward, and reasonable charges
March 28, 1780.JOHN McDONNALD.
Date of Record: March 29, 1780
Source: The Pennsylvania Gazette, March 29, 1780, in Accessible Archives

- Slaveholder Name: Neville, John, General
City or Township: Cecil Township
County: Washington
Occupation: Esquire; soldier, politician
Notes: Breveted Brigadier General of Continental Army forces in 1784. Neville was a central figure, representing United States tax interests, in the Whiskey Rebellion. In 1794 his home was surrounded by local farmers protesting the tax on whiskey. Neville and his slaves fired at the protesters, shooting one. His home was later surrounded and burned. The violence prompted George Washington to lead a military force against the protesters.

- Slaveholder Name: Pomphrey, Resin
(Reason)
City or Township:
County: Washington
Occupation:
Notes: Deed records show that Reason Pumfry of Washington
County sold three "Negro slaves" to persons in Ohio County, Virginia,
recorded on June 3, 1785. He sold the slave Lot, age 18, to Druzelda
Lamb for 70 pounds; the slave Ben, age 14, to Edward Lamb for 100 pounds;,
and the slave Diver (Dinah, in other records), age 10, to Amelia Lamb
for 75 pounds. (Email Correspondence, Jan Slater to Afrolumens Project,
21 December 2005, referencing Estate
Records, 1781-96 and Deed Records, 1782-85 in Washington County, by Raymond
Martin Bell, 1967. Also, Jan Slater to Afrolumens Project, 19 April 2009,
referencing The History of Washington County: from its first settlement
to the present
time... by Alfred Creigh, 1871 Second Edition.)
Reason
Pomphrey moved to Ohio County, Virginia (now West Virginia), in 1786,
apparently taking his remaining slaves with him. See notes for Ruth,
below.

- Enslaved Person's Name: Ruth
Sex: Female
Age: 13
Date of Birth: 1769 (calculated)
Status: Slave for life
Description: "Negroe"
Notes: In the February 1799 Court of Common Pleas for
Ohio County, Virginia, a free African American named Lucy sued Reason
Pomphrey, who had illegally detained her as his property earlier in the
year, claiming she was the slave Ruth, that he had registered at age 13 in
1782, while living in Washington County, Pennsylvania. Lucy won the
case, successfully defending her freedom and identity, but the judge awarded
her only $1 for her false imprisonment, instead of the $500 in damages that
she had claimed. Date of Record: (Registration) December 12, 1782

- Slaveholder Name: Prather, Jennete
City or Township:
Washington County: Washington
Occupation:
Notes: Her slave Cate escaped from the house of James Seaton.
- Enslaved Person's Name: Cate
Sex: Female Age:
"about two or three and twenty years of age" Date of Birth: 1773 (calculated)
Status: Slave for life -- runaway
Description: "Negroe Wench"
Notes: Cate escaped from the home of James Seaton
in early December 1795. The following advertisement
was placed by Charles Prather in the local newspaper:
TWENTY DOLLARS REWARD. RUNAWAY from the house of James
SEATON, living on Little Whitely in Washington County, on the Night of
Sunday the 6th of December last, A NEGROE WENCH about two or three and
twenty years of age, named CATE, very black, short, well made, and very
active. The Wench is the property of JENNETE PRATHER.
Whoever takes up the said Wench, and delivers her to CHARLES PRATHER, at
the Mouth of Buffaloe, shall receive the above Reward.
Washington, January 4th 1796.
Date of Record: January 4, 1796
Source: Western Telegraph and Washington Advertizer, 9 February 1796.
